Abstract

In recent years there has been a growing interest in social entrepreneurship even though there is some confusion or controversy about its meaning. Most of the literature recognizes the importance of the articulation of various factors within a favorable ecosystem. In spite of this, there are still very few studies related to this subject in Latin America. That is why this article establishes links to the importance of the Pacific Alliance as a regional integration space for the promotion of such initiatives. Based on the analysis of official documents and interviews with decision makers, factors were identified that, within the framework of the Pacific Alliance, facilitate the consolidation of social entrepreneurship processes.
